At 85 years old, Ray Matthews is setting his sights on an extraordinary challenge: the Bigfoot 200 ultra-marathon. This demanding 200-mile race will traverse Washington State's Cascade Mountains, a significant undertaking for any athlete.
Matthews, a dedicated runner from Rotherham, previously marked his 75th birthday by completing the equivalent of 75 marathons in 75 days. His commitment to fitness remains strong a decade later.
Recently, Matthews' impressive vitality led him to participate in a television commercial filmed in Bangkok, Thailand. The opportunity arose after his wife spotted a call for fit individuals over 70.
He is a strong advocate for lifelong activity, especially among youth, stating that "movement is medicine." Matthews' training for the upcoming August race is already underway, focusing on the preparation required for such an extreme event.
